Output e08e88eb39b03af6559694a483838f68f767c391b876895a8387708018392303:1

value
21954118
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1fedbf60c9a5b852ab01463b3d21557ad2ca4359 OP_EQUALVERIFY OP_CHECKSIG
address
13upkwNuapLzEJKJHZ1pRkUkDEoCC92jBd
transaction
e08e88eb39b03af6559694a483838f68f767c391b876895a8387708018392303
spent
true